#cf63dc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#cf63dc is composed of 81.2% red, 38.8% green and 86.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 5.9% cyan, 55% magenta, 0% yellow and 13.7% black. It has a hue angle of 293.6 degrees, a saturation of 63.4% and a lightness of 62.5%. #cf63dc color hex could be obtained by blending #ffc6ff with #9f00b9. Closest websafe color is: #cc66cc.

#cf63dc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#cf63dc has RGB values of R:207, G:99, B:220 and CMYK values of C:0.06, M:0.55, Y:0, K:0.14. Its decimal value is 13591516.

Shades and Tints of #cf63dc
A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#040104 is the darkest color, while #fbf3fc is the lightest one.

Tones of #cf63dc
A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#a19ea1 is the less saturated color, while #e646f9 is the most saturated one.
